Shakopeeand its attractions for luxury travelers

Shakopee, Minnesota offers a collection of upscale experiences perfect for travelers. Begin your adventure at the renowned Valleyfair Amusement Park, where thrilling rides and water attractions await. Luxury families can enjoy private cabanas, ensuring a comfortable day filled with excitement while enjoying premium dining options. Next, explore the serene landscapes of the Minnesota River Valley, ideal for a peaceful hike or guided nature tours, where you can immerse yourself in the local flora and fauna. History enthusiasts will be captivated by the Historic Murphy’s Landing, a living history site that showcases 19th-century life in Minnesota, complete with engaging tours that offer a glimpse into the past. For those seeking a unique cultural experience, the Mystic Lake Casino Hotel offers high-end gaming and entertainment, along with fine dining options to indulge your palate. When can I expect good weather in Shakopee?
Planning for the weather is an important factor for making your trip to Shakopee a success, especially when you're splurging.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 70°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 22°F. The snowiest months in Shakopee are March, February, April, and January, with each month seeing an average of 7 inches of snowfall.
What's there to see and do in Shakopee?
Take in the sights and attractions that Shakopee offers with a visit to Canterbury Park, Valleyfair Amusement Park, and Minnesota Renaissance Festival. If you have extra time while you're in the area, you might want to see Scott County Historical Society - Stans Museum and The Landing - Minnesota River Heritage Park.
